What Uefa statement means for Manchester United if the Premier League season is terminated

Manchester United's qualification for the Champions League will depend on the Court of Arbitration for Sport (CAS) upholding Manchester City's two-year ban from the competition if the Premier League season is cancelled.

UEFA have urged all top-flight European leagues to do all they can to play the 2019/20 campaign to a conclusion, to avoid the difficult scenario of deciding who qualifies for the Champions League and Europa League next term.

If the Premier League season was unable to finish then UEFA will leave it up to individual leagues and national associations to decide how to settle who should earn those qualification spots, which for the Premier League is four teams into the Champions League and three into the Europa League.
